For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 769 students in Thayer, MO.
The top ranked public schools in Thayer, MO are Thayer Sr. High School and Thayer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Thayer, MO public schools have an average math proficiency score of 51% (versus the Missouri public school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 53% (versus the 43% statewide average). Schools in Thayer have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Missouri public schools.
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Missouri public school average of 32% (majority Black).
